Requirement Prepare a bank reconciliation to determine how much cash Reese actually had at October 31 . The Cash account of Reese Corporation had a balance of $3,540 at October 31,2018 . Included were outstanding checks totaling $1,800 and an October 31 deposit of $300 that did not appear on the bank statement. The bank statement, which came from Turnstone State Bank, listed an October 31 balance of $5,570. Included in the bank balance was an October 30 collection of $600 on account from a customer who pays the bank directly. The bank statement also showed a $30 service charge, $10 of interest revenue that Reese earned on its bank balance, and an NSF check for $50 Read the requirement Prepare a bank reconciliation to determine how much cash Reese actually had at October 31 .
